First Merchants Declares $0.37 Dividend and Appoints New Board Member for Governance Enhancement

- First Merchants announces a quarterly cash dividend of $0.37 per share, payable on June 19, 2026.
- Paul Fultz joins the board, increasing membership to 13, with 10 independent directors prioritizing governance quality.

First Merchants Corporation (UNDEFINED) takes significant strides in reinforcing its governance structure and financially rewarding its shareholders. The company recently announces a quarterly cash dividend of $0.37 per share, scheduled for disbursement on June 19, 2026. Strengthening Governance with New Board Appointment
In tandem with the dividend announcement, First Merchants Corporation appoints Paul Fultz, a retired KPMG audit partner, to its board of directors. This addition is noteworthy as it expands the board to 13 members, with 10 being independent directors.
